Transaction ffc1724e9eca23273d8adf321ff588a473f1b9a523286319384a23b1ece9b4c4
1 Input
1 Output
-
ffc1724e9eca23273d8adf321ff588a473f1b9a523286319384a23b1ece9b4c4:0
- value
- 26058783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c046b25c0c65860615c99cb073e7be94cf82a6a OP_EQUAL
- address
- 3QfZVtdE4aXXrz6QXV1NyFyPbW9ZVjodjQ